What BPM Suite actually is.
JBoss BPM Suite is the long running Red Hat business process management product, built on the open source jBPM engine for process orchestration and on Drools as the rules engine that underlies decision tables and decision flows. The product line was rebranded as Red Hat Process Automation Manager during the period that the wider Red Hat middleware portfolio was being re organised, and the Process Automation Manager naming continues to appear in 2026 catalogue references, in active subscription line items, and in the Red Hat product lifecycle documentation. JBoss BPM Suite pricing in 2026 is therefore a reading of both the legacy BPM Suite naming and the Process Automation Manager successor naming, often on the same contract.1
The buyer side complication is that the product carries multiple plausible identities on a renewal proposal. A line item that reads "JBoss BPM Suite" may refer to a deployment running the legacy product. A line item that reads "Red Hat Process Automation Manager" may refer to the same deployment under the rebranded naming. A line item that reads "Red Hat Decision Manager" refers to a sibling product covering the rules and decision side without the full process orchestration engine. The three names share lineage but do not always share scope.

The core based meter.
JBoss BPM Suite in 2026 is metered on a core based subscription, in the same meter family that governs JBoss EAP, JBoss Fuse, and JBoss AMQ Broker. The buyer counts the cores that the BPM process server and the rules engine are enforceably bound to on each host in the deployment, sums across the estate, and the total entitled cores cover the bound cores. The host total is not the meter. The bound cores are. Enforcement is by hypervisor pinning, container CPU limits, cloud vCPU binding, or operating system level cgroup configuration.2
The support tier is the second dimension of the subscription. BPM Suite ships in standard and premium support tiers in 2026, with the tier applied at the deployment level rather than at the core level. A buyer that selects premium support on a deployment runs premium across all cores in that deployment; the tier is not split across cores in a single subscription line.
The architectural shapes of BPM Suite are three. The first is the embedded shape, where the jBPM engine runs inside a JBoss EAP application server hosting the wider workload. The second is the standalone process server shape, where the BPM process server runs as a dedicated service on its own host or container. The third is the containerized shape on OpenShift, where the BPM process server is deployed as a pod with explicit CPU limits. Each shape uses the same bound core meter; the enforcement mechanism differs.3
| BPM Suite deployment shape | Cores that count toward BPM entitlement |
|---|---|
| Embedded inside JBoss EAP on bare metal | Physical cores on the EAP host. |
| Embedded inside JBoss EAP on a VM | Pinned vCPU count. |
| Standalone process server on a VM | Pinned vCPU count for the process server. |
| Containerized on OpenShift | Container CPU limit on the BPM pod. |
| Cloud instance with bound vCPUs | Bound vCPU count of the instance. |
Three pricing traps.
Three traps recur on BPM Suite renewal proposals in 2026. The first is the naming inflation trap, where the proposal lists BPM Suite, Process Automation Manager, and Decision Manager as three separate line items even though the underlying deployment is a single BPM process server running a small Drools workload as part of the same process. The defensible response is to read the actual deployment topology, confirm whether the rules engine is invoked as part of the BPM process or as a separate decision service, and to consolidate the line items where the deployment shape supports it.4
The second trap is the embedded versus standalone double count, where the proposal counts the EAP host cores under an EAP entitlement and again counts the same cores under a BPM Suite entitlement for the embedded BPM process. The Red Hat policy on embedded BPM inside an EAP host is that the BPM entitlement covers the BPM process bound cores; the EAP entitlement covers the EAP host bound cores; on a single host running both, the cores are not double counted under both entitlements where the buyer reads the deployment correctly. The defensible response is to read the host configuration, document the binding, and require the proposal to reflect a single core count rather than a double count.
The third trap is the rules engine carve out, where the proposal frames Drools as a separate billable surface from the BPM process server even though the rules are invoked from within a BPM process running on the same host. The carve out, where it appears, is rarely supported by the underlying license terms. The defensible response is to read the license terms carefully, confirm whether the rules invocation is on the same bound cores as the BPM process, and decline a separate rules entitlement where the deployment is unified.
The Process Automation Manager successor.
The buyer side reading of BPM Suite pricing in 2026 cannot ignore the product line trajectory. Red Hat positioned Process Automation Manager as the strategic naming for the BPM and rules portfolio during the post acquisition portfolio re organisation. The product line continues to ship, continues to receive maintenance under the Red Hat lifecycle commitments, and continues to be sold to existing buyers. At the same time, the strategic investment in net new process automation tooling at Red Hat has shifted toward the wider Ansible Automation Platform and the OpenShift native automation surfaces, leaving Process Automation Manager in a maintenance posture rather than a forward investment posture.5
For the buyer that holds an active BPM Suite or Process Automation Manager subscription in 2026, the practical implication is that the next renewal cycle should treat the product line as a stable but mature surface. Forward investment from the buyer side is reasonable where the existing BPM workload is operationally critical and the migration cost to a successor surface is high. Forward investment from the buyer side is harder to justify where the workload is small, where the operational team has the capacity to move it, or where the renewal proposal frames Process Automation Manager as a forward strategic surface in a way the lifecycle documentation does not support.

The buyer side reading at renewal.
The buyer side reading at BPM Suite renewal in 2026 proceeds in five steps. First, document the deployment topology: which hosts run the BPM process server, whether the rules engine is invoked from within those processes or as a separate decision service, and which deployments are embedded inside JBoss EAP versus standalone. Second, count the cores bound to each BPM process server and confirm the enforcement mechanism on each host. Third, reconcile against the renewal proposal line items, paying particular attention to any line that names Process Automation Manager and Decision Manager separately for a unified deployment. Fourth, read the Red Hat lifecycle documentation for the product names on the proposal and confirm the actual maintenance horizon. Fifth, sign at the documented core count with the line items consolidated to the deployment topology.6
Across recent practice engagements, this discipline has produced a recoverable correction on BPM Suite renewals where the proposal carried inflated naming, where the embedded BPM cores were double counted against an EAP entitlement on the same host, or where the rules engine was carved out as a separate billable surface for a unified deployment. Where the prior reading was already clean, the correction was smaller and the conversation moved to multi year structuring or to a planned migration off the surface.
The corollary on the audit side is that a Red Hat BPM finding that asserts an entitlement gap on the basis of the host core count, rather than the bound core count, is a finding that does not survive a clean reconciliation.
